titleOfInvention | Promoting diuresis and natriuresis by applying electric field |
abstract | A system and method of applying an electric field to the kidney of a subject can reduce renal salt and water retention through the process of electrophoresis. The system includes a first and a second electrode, at least of which is implantably associated with the kidney. The electric field can be controlled to affect the removal of a first constituent (e.g. sodium) from the kidney while the level of a second constituent (e.g. potassium) is maintained within normal physiological range. |
